> On 02/05/2024 16:40, Boris Brezillon wrote:
> > The heap ID is used to index the heap context pool, and allocating
> > in the [1:MAX_HEAPS_PER_POOL] leads to an off-by-one. This was
> > originally to avoid returning a zero heap handle, but given the handle
> > is formed with (vm_id << 16) | heap_id, with vm_id > 0, we already can't
> > end up with a valid heap handle that's zero.
